
The leadership of the Nigerian Army have pleaded with youths from the Southeast region to apply for enlistment in the Nigerian Military.
In a sensitization initiative commenced by the Nigerian Army in the Southeast region, youths have been urged to apply for military recruitment to fill up the dropping quota for the region.
Speaking in Enugu with local government chairmen, traditional and religious leaders from the region and leaders of student unions, some delegates from the Nigerian Army echoed the importance of Igbo youths enlisting in the military.
Brigadier General Chima Ekeator, Leader of the Nigerian Army Recruitment Sensitisation Exercise said, “In the last quarter of last year, Enugu state had a slot of about 200 persons but they were not able to fill up to 100 of the slots.
“There are a lot of young men that really want to join the Army but for some of these sentiments being bandied around, some of them lack encouragement from the local government councils.
“We have come to get the buy-in of grassroots politicians, our royal fathers to help us raise these numbers so that Enugu State can fill up their slots,” Ekator said.
